Abstract
The utility model discloses a compressed air diverting wall-attached air ventilator capable of adjusting air volume. The compressed air diverting wall-attached air ventilator capable of adjusting air volume comprises a drum (1), a flexible air ventilator storage frame (4), a hook (2), an air guiding groove (3) and an air volume adjusting switch (6). The drum (1) is formed by manufacturing a thin steel plate, the air guiding groove (3) is fixed on one side of a wall face of the drum (1) in a welding mode and in a spiral shape, one end of the air guiding groove (3) is connected with a drum wall through a drum wall air outlet (5), and the other end of the air guiding groove (3) forwards blows out air flow at a certain angle to generate the wall attachment effect. The air ventilator is simple to process, convenient to move, capable of storing a flexible air ventilator, reasonable in air flowing-out, adjustable in air volume, safe, reliable, durable, capable of improving dust collecting efficiency and preventing methane accumulation, and suitable for a coal mine underground mechanical driving working face pressure pumping compound ventilation system, and improves dust removing efficiency of a dust removing system.
Description
Technical field
The utility model relates to a kind of pressure wind of quantity-adjustable and shunts attached wall air duct, is applicable to mechanization driving face combination of forced and exhaust ventilation system under the coal mine, improves the efficiency of dust collection of dust pelletizing system.
Background technology
The dust of fully-mechanized digging machine driving face is bigger under the coal mine, both endangered workman's physical and mental health, production brings threat to mine safety again, therefore, usually adopting long pressure weak point to take out ventilation system administers the boring head dust, coal mine machinery driving face is at home and abroad pressed and is taken out in the mixed ventilation, normal adopt attached wall air duct distinguished and admirable to become rotation distinguished and admirable section axial, and meet head on to advance to work plane, form the air curtain of a rotation, the diffusion of control dust-contained airflow is in order to improve the dust-collecting efficiency of dust pelletizing system.Existing attached wall air duct generally all is that iron sheet is made, and outlet along the circumferential direction all is that several thousand radiuses are the aperture of 5mm, and processed complex is mobile frequent, install, storage is all cumbersome, and air-out is unreasonable.In addition, traditional attached wall air duct can not be regulated the air output of the axial and attached wall direction of air duct, restriction and the bigger reason of dedusting fan resistance owing to dedusting fan power, it is difficult frequently to improve suction, therefore, traditional attached wall air duct just can't adopt presses the method for wind shunting to improve the suction ratio, and therefore, dust-laying effect is subjected to bigger restriction.
Summary of the invention
The purpose of this utility model is that traditional attached wall air duct is improved, a kind of attached wall air duct of regulating the axial and attached wall direction of air duct air quantity is provided, this air duct processing is simple, conveniently moving, can store a large amount of flexible air ducts, avoid the frequent spreading air duct in the mobile blower fan process, and the air-out along the circumferential direction of novel air duct is reasonable.
In order to achieve the above object, the utility model provides a kind of pressure wind of quantity-adjustable to shunt attached wall air duct, comprise cylindrical shell, flexible air duct storage shelf and hook, the front end of described air duct cylindrical shell is provided with the airflow regulating switch of quantity-adjustable, cylindrical shell one side is provided with wind guide tank, wind guide tank and cylindrical shell curl arrange that wind guide tank one end is connected with barrel by the barrel air outlet, and the other end is and blows out distinguished and admirable forward less than 90 ° of angles.
Further, described cylindrical shell length is 2 ~ 5m.
The beneficial effects of the utility model are:
Technical solutions of the utility model are compared with traditional attached wall air duct, traditional attached wall air duct can not be regulated the air output of the axial and attached wall direction of air duct, can't adopt the method for pressing the wind shunting to improve the suction ratio, airflow regulating switch is made by sheet iron plate and the axis of rotation that diameter is slightly less than barrel diameter, sheet iron plate is divided into two along diametric(al), be welded on respectively on two axis of rotation, the switch of forming two quantity-adjustables, switch is divided into ten shelves, adjusts air quantity by what regulate verge board with the cylindrical shell angulation.
The novel attached wall air duct that the utility model can be regulated air output is a kind of rigidity air duct, be applicable to and adopt pressure system of ventilation under the coal mine and be equipped with foam or the driving face of spray for dust suppression system, attached wall air duct length overall 2 ~ 5m, the air duct diameter can arbitrarily change as required, by cylindrical shell, flexible air duct storage shelf, hook, wind guide tank and airflow regulating switch are formed, cylindrical shell is made by steel sheet, the wind guide tank curl is weldingly fixed on cylindrical shell wall one side, the one end is connected with barrel by the barrel air outlet, and the other end blows out distinguished and admirable generation wall attachment effect at an angle forward; Airflow regulating switch is made by sheet iron plate and the axis of rotation that diameter is slightly less than barrel diameter, sheet iron plate is divided into two along diametric(al), be welded on respectively on two axis of rotation, the switch of forming two quantity-adjustables, switch is divided into ten shelves, adjusts air quantity by what regulate verge board with the cylindrical shell angulation; Flexible air duct storage shelf is made up of three skeletons that are connected with attached wall air duct, is mainly used in storing temporary transient no flexible air duct, avoids because of the frequent movement of tunneling the blower fan that moves ahead spreading air duct frequently;

The specific embodiment
For making the purpose of this utility model, technical scheme and beneficial effect clearer, below in conjunction with accompanying drawing the utility model embodiment is described in further detail.
As shown in Figure 1, Figure 2, Figure 3 and Figure 4, the utility model provides a kind of pressure wind of quantity-adjustable to shunt attached wall air duct, the pressure wind of this quantity-adjustable is shunted attached wall air duct and is comprised air duct cylindrical shell 1, flexible air duct storage shelf 4 and link up with 2, the front end of described air duct cylindrical shell 1 is provided with the airflow regulating switch 6 of quantity-adjustable, this air duct cylindrical shell 1 length is 2 ~ 5m, air duct cylindrical shell one side is provided with wind guide tank 3, wind guide tank 3 is arranged with cylindrical shell 1 curl, wind guide tank 3 one ends are connected with barrel by barrel air outlet 5, and the other end is and blows out distinguished and admirable forward less than 90 ° of angles; When coal cutting begins, airflow regulating switch 6 in the attached wall air duct is adjusted to certain gear, make the people's formula air duct supply machine pick work of former pressure and axial distinguished and admirable distinguished and admirable two parts of rotation of changing into and wall axial along air duct distinguished and admirable, the wind that blows out from barrel air outlet 5 blows out the back blows to the tunnel with certain rotary speed perisporium and whole tunnel section through wind guide tank 3, and constantly advance to tunneling working face, sucking dust-contained airflow at deduster produces under the acting in conjunction of axial velocity, just form the zigzag shape air-flow with higher functionality, set up in the place ahead of development machine driver and to stop that dust is to the air screen of external diffusion, the dust that produces when blocking development machine work, making it to suck deduster through dust shield purifies and does not outflow, thereby improved the dust-collecting efficiency of tunneling working face, when carrying out other operations when not coal cutting, airflow regulating switch 6 in the attached wall air duct is transferred to the gear of opening fully, make the fresh distinguished and admirable people's work plane that directly advances, return to normal ventilation.The temporary transient not air duct of usefulness can be stored in above the flexible air duct storage shelf 4, discharges flexible air duct gradually along with the reach of development machine and attached wall air duct cylindrical shell 1, has avoided frequent spreading air duct, has improved drivage efficiency greatly.
